About ReFirmance Official Website
We scanned refirmance24.com for several indicators and we think the website is not a scam. You are safe when using this website.
From a technical perspective, the site has very fast loading speeds and a valid SSL certificate issued by Let’s Encrypt. The SSL type is a low-level Domain Validated (DV) SSL, which only verifies domain ownership and not the identity of the owner. The presence of an SSL certificate indicates some level of security, but since the domain is inactive, it does not necessarily confirm legitimacy.

ReFirmance skin cream has become a topic in anti-aging talks, but doubts about its trustworthiness remain. This review looks into ReFirmance’s claims by checking technical info and third-party checks. Since ScamAdviser has no ReFirmance reviews, we must carefully look at its domain setup and how it operates.
ReFirmance’s website (refirmance.online) shows a 503 error, indicating it’s not active. It was set up in late 2023 and uses a basic SSL certificate from Let’s Encrypt. It’s hosted by Hostinger International Limited, which also hosts domains with low ratings.
WHOIS privacy shields the owner’s details, but DNSFilter’s safety rating is different from IPQS’s warning. These mixed signs mean we need to closely look at ReFirmance’s openness and its online presence.

Is ReFirmance a Scam?
Looking into ReFirmance’s trustworthiness, we find some red flags. The domain was registered in November 2023, which is quite recent. It’s also hidden behind Privacy Protect, LLC, making it hard to find who’s behind it. They do have a valid SSL certificate, but it’s not the strongest type.
There are technical issues too. They share hosting with sites that aren’t well-rated, and they don’t get much traffic. There are no customer reviews or feedback from ScamAdviser. This is unlike open skincare brands that share what’s in their products and how they test them.
ReFirmance legitimate claims they make products in FDA-approved places. But, they don’t show any scientific partnerships or clinical trials. They also launched fast with big marketing, but keep their owners hidden. This doesn’t seem like how new skincare products are usually introduced.
As someone who looks out for consumers, I say be very careful. Is ReFirmance real about what they promise? Without solid proof of long-term success or feedback from others, it’s hard to trust them. Brands like Olay and Neutrogena are open about their ingredients and what users say. Until ReFirmance clears up these doubts, we can’t say for sure if it’s a scam.
